As health systems continue expanding through mergers and regional growth, the need for consistent bed maintenance across multiple facilities has become increasingly urgent. Emeritus, a national provider of equipment lifecycle services, has launched a scalable program designed to standardize bed maintenance, documentation, and fleet visibility across all system locations.

Many health systems still rely on local vendors who struggle to support multi-site operations. This often leads to inconsistent reporting, variable service quality, and gaps in compliance issues that become more severe as networks grow larger. Emeritus offers a systemwide alternative built for scale, providing unified reporting, coordinated maintenance schedules, and enterprise-level visibility.

Emeritus’ scalable solution includes:

• Centralized fleet tracking with standardized maintenance records
• Multi-site servicing aligned with OEM and regulatory requirements
• Uniform reporting dashboards designed for enterprise compliance
• Integration support for newly acquired or expanding health system locations
